CharacterData: insertData()-Methode
Baseline Widely available
This feature is well established and works across many devices and browser versions. It’s been available across browsers since July 2015.
Die insertData()
-Methode der CharacterData
-Schnittstelle fügt die bereitgestellten Daten in die aktuellen Daten dieses CharacterData
-Nodes ein, und zwar an der angegebenen Position ab dem Beginn der vorhandenen Daten. Die bereitgestellten Daten werden in die vorhandenen Daten eingefügt.
Syntax
js
characterData.insertData(offset, data)
Parameter
Rückgabewert
Keiner.
Ausnahmen
IndexSizeError
DOMException
-
Wird ausgelöst, wenn der Offset negativ oder größer ist als die Länge der enthaltenen Daten.
Beispiel
html
<span>Result: </span>A string.
js
const span = document.querySelector("span");
const textNode = span.nextSibling;
textNode.insertData(2, "long ");
Spezifikationen
Specification |
---|
DOM Standard # dom-characterdata-insertdata |
Browser-Kompatibilität
BCD tables only load in the browser